This 2017-2021 study in the United States investigated the self-reported cancer diagnosis rates and probabilities within lesbian, gay, and bisexual groups, and compared them to the heterosexual group.
In this study, data from the National Health Interview Survey (NHIS) 2017-2021 was examined, including data on 134,372 heterosexual and 4,576 LGB individuals, all aged 18 years or older. The incidence of SR cancers and a set of particular cancers was quantified for LGB adults and juxtaposed with the rates seen among heterosexual adults. To forecast SR cancer diagnosis for each sex, multiple logistic regression was employed, adjusting for sociodemographic determinants, with sexual orientation as a factor.
Unadjusted, the prevalence of any SR cancer within the LGB community was 90%. A statistically significant correlation existed between lesbian and bisexual women and a higher risk of cervical, uterine, ovarian, thyroid, bone, skin melanoma, leukemia, and other blood cancers compared to heterosexual women. The prevalence of bladder, kidney, skin (non-melanoma and other types), bone, lymphoma, and leukemia cancers was higher in gay and bisexual men than in heterosexual men. Upon adjusting for other demographic factors, gay men experienced a cancer diagnosis rate that was 173 times higher (confidence interval 114-263, p=0.001) compared to heterosexual men. Lesbian women demonstrated a considerably increased risk of cancer, 226 times higher (confidence interval 124-416, p=0.0009) than heterosexual women.
Cancer diagnoses are observed more frequently in particular sexual minority groups in comparison to heterosexual individuals. In light of this, more intensive research and SM-specific interventions must be directed towards cancer risk assessment, screening, prevention, treatment, and survivorship.

Racial and ethnic differences significantly impact endometrial cancer outcomes; the incidence rate for endometrial cancer is comparable between Black women and Non-Hispanic White women, yet the mortality rate for Black women is substantially greater. In comparison to their White counterparts, Pacific Islander women may experience less favorable health outcomes. We analyzed tumor characteristics and adjuvant therapy, categorized by race and ethnicity, for endometrial cancer patients treated by the Military Health System, an equal-access healthcare provider.
From the Automated Central Tumor Registry database, encompassing reports from US Department of Defense beneficiaries, we retrospectively identified women diagnosed with invasive endometrial cancer during the period 2001 to 2018. Hepatic organoids We examined the relationship between tumor characteristics, receipt of adjuvant therapy, and racial/ethnic groups, using the Chi-square or Fisher's exact tests as our analytical methods. Cox proportional hazards regression models, which accounted for age at diagnosis, adjuvant therapy, histology, and stage, yielded hazard ratios (HRs) and 95% confidence intervals (CIs) for the risk of all-cause mortality.
A study involving 2574 endometrial cancer patients included 1729 Non-Hispanic White, 318 Asian, 286 Black, 140 Pacific Islander, and 101 Hispanic women [Research Report 1]. Statistical analysis of all cases highlighted a considerably higher percentage of Black patients with non-endometrioid histology (465% versus 293% in other groups, P<0.001), and a higher percentage with grade 3-4 tumors (401% versus 293% in other groups, P<0.001). In the context of multivariable Cox models, Black endometrial cancer patients displayed an elevated mortality risk, compared to Non-Hispanic White cases, indicated by a hazard ratio of 1.43 (95% confidence interval 1.13-1.83). There was no variation in the mortality risk experienced by the various other racial and ethnic groups.
Patients of Black ethnicity diagnosed with endometrial cancer exhibited more aggressive tumor characteristics and encountered a poorer overall survival rate in comparison to their counterparts in other racial and ethnic groups. Preventive and therapeutic efforts in endometrial cancer require further investigation to adequately address future disparities.

The systemic inflammatory response index (SIRI) serves as a readily identifiable marker for systemic inflammation, demonstrating the body's inflammatory/immune status. The relationship between the SIRI score on admission and pneumonia arising from aneurysmal subarachnoid hemorrhage (aSAH) was evaluated in this study, along with a comparison to other presently used biological markers. A retrospective analysis of 562 sequential patients with aneurysmal subarachnoid hemorrhage (SAH) who underwent endovascular treatment between January 2019 and September 2021 was performed. The modified Centers for Disease Control and Prevention criteria were used to diagnose the ASAH-related pneumonia. To arrive at the admission SIRI, the monocyte count was divided by the fraction formed by dividing the neutrophil count by the lymphocyte count. Data analysis made use of a variety of multiple logistic regression models. aSAH-induced pneumonia affected 158 (2811%) individuals. A dose-dependent relationship between elevated SIRI (fourth quartile) and aSAH-associated pneumonia was evident from multiple logistic regression analysis. The adjusted odds ratio was 6759 (95% confidence interval: 3280-13930) and the p-value was less than 0.0001 (p for trend less than 0.0001). Compared to the systemic immune-inflammation index (SII) (0669, 95% CI 0620-0718), SIRI (0701, 95% CI 0653-0749) presented a substantially higher area under the curve (AUC), with a statistically significant difference (p=0.0089). Furthermore, the neutrophil-to-lymphocyte ratio (NLR) (0665, 95% CI 0616-0714) and platelet-lymphocyte ratio (PLR) (0587, 95% CI 0534-0641) exhibited significantly lower AUCs compared to SIRI (p=0.0035 and p<0.0001, respectively). Admission SIRI scores higher correlated with pneumonia stemming from subarachnoid hemorrhage; this finding may inform prospective clinical trials on preventative antibiotic regimens.

Empagliflozin, a sodium-glucose cotransporter 2 (SGLT2) inhibitor, is a highly effective and well-tolerated treatment for diabetes. see more Hypoglycemic effects of empagliflozin are accompanied by additional actions, including blood pressure lowering and heart protection. This compound's impact extends to anti-inflammatory and antioxidative stress reduction, which can aid in managing diabetic nephropathy. Research consistently highlights empagliflozin's capacity to combat cancer. Cancer cell lines of diverse types express the SGLT2 protein. The SGLT2 inhibitor empagliflozin's impact on tumor cells includes a notable reduction in proliferation, migration, and the initiation of apoptosis. Finally, empagliflozin displays potential utility in combating cancer, while also being considered a treatment for diabetes and heart failure. A concise look at empagliflozin's effects on cancerous cells is provided in this article.

Determining the quality of Baijiu hinges significantly on the microbial community structure of the saccharifying starter culture, Nongxiangxing Daqu. Lactic acid bacteria (LAB) are the leading microbial inhabitants of the Daqu. The current research delves into the impact of LAB on the arrangement of the microbial community and how it contributes to the functionalities of this microbial community during Daqu fermentation.
Employing high-throughput sequencing in combination with multivariate statistical analysis, the effect of LAB on the microbial community structure and function within Daqu was examined.
Laboratory results showcased a substantial stage-specific evolution trend throughout the Daqu fermentation process. Neurobiology of language The random forest learning algorithm, used in conjunction with LEfSe analysis, pointed to LAB as a significant differential microorganism during the Daqu fermentation process. A correlation analysis of microorganism co-occurrence within the network indicated an aggregation of LAB and Daqu species, emphasizing LAB's substantial influence on the microbial community composition, and revealing inverse correlations with Bacillus, Saccharopolyspora, and Thermoactinomyces while showcasing positive correlations with Issatchenkia, Candida, Acetobacter, and Gluconobacter. LAB-mediated enrichment of 20 functional pathways was observed during Daqu fermentation, encompassing amino acid biosynthesis (alanine, aspartate, glutamate), branched-chain amino acid biosynthesis (valine, leucine, isoleucine), and starch and sucrose metabolism. These findings highlight LAB's contributions to polysaccharide and amino acid metabolic functions.
The crucial role of LAB in elucidating Daqu microorganism composition and function is undeniable, as LAB play a pivotal part in the formation of nitrogenous flavor compounds. This study paves the way for more detailed analysis of LAB function and the intricate mechanisms governing Daqu quality.
